Output 1090aaef28d1445c9cac7b766ab7b8540a8aa023508b2cc0e3122b59b404af9e:0

value
1423699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1308928276c4d7999e4e208324a27fbe53f56e55 OP_EQUAL
address
33Rf2oWCq9dEUdb6p9VgV92DzvLRRQCBuA
transaction
1090aaef28d1445c9cac7b766ab7b8540a8aa023508b2cc0e3122b59b404af9e
spent
true